Is The Purge: Anarchy about a specific event?
Yes, The Purge: Anarchy depicts a government-sanctioned twelve-hour period occurring one night per year. During this time, all criminal activity, including murder, is legal and free from punishment or imprisonment for the participating citizens.
Who is the main character in The Purge: Anarchy?
The protagonist of The Purge: Anarchy is a sergeant named Leo. After suffering the loss of his son, he initially plans a mission of revenge during the purge night but ultimately chooses to protect four strangers instead.
What is the premise of The Purge: Anarchy?
The Purge: Anarchy follows the chaos of a single night where the government allows citizens to commit any crime without consequence. The story focuses on a man seeking vengeance who becomes an unexpected protector for a group of innocent people caught in the violence.
